Mauser chileno rifle model 1895 what kind of bullets can you use?

The '95 Chilean Mauser is chambered for 7mm Mauser. There may be surplus military ammunition still floating around from Cheaper Than Dirt or other sources and the round is still loaded commercially.


What caliber was for the Persian Mauser Carbine?

7.92x57mm, better known as 8mm Mauser. Same caliber as the German military's Mausers.
